Dalton Grasstrack Club all set for 2025 Summer Trophy - Preview

Dalton Grasstrack Club stage their eagerly awaited Executive Fire & Security Summer Trophy event at Blewbury (OX11 9ED) near Didcot on Sunday 8th June. The club have staged hugely successful events since their inception in 2022 & are doing everything within their power to repeat that success. Last year, the club had the heartbreak of seeing their big day ‘Rained Off’ by a deluge; however, they are hopeful the weather will be kinder this year & are very excited about the potential of this new 50-acre venue adding to their impressive portfolio, which includes the iconic ‘Barracks’ site.

The track will be excellently prepared & presentation is always a trademark of this forward thinking club which seems to bring the very best out of the young stars of the future plus the experienced riders of today.

The awesome 1000cc Sidecars will again be in the thick of the action with top crews from all across the country in attendance. Mark Cossar/Carl Blyth multi British Champions recently returning from injuries sustained last year will be one to watch but super quick Terry Saunters /Liam Brown, Fumarola/Wilson, Simmons/Courtney, Offen/Pay plus local crew Austin/Rickards to name a few will again provide the crowd with breathtaking action out of the top drawer competing for the Chris Townsend Memorial Trophy.

The club has also assembled a superb entry of 500cc Solos, trying to add their name to the David Durham Memorial Trophy. Jake Mulford probably heads the field; however, James Wright, Mickie Simpson, Cameron Taylor, Luke Harris, Jack Roberts, Arran Butcher & Darryl Ritchings from the Oxford Chargers, amongst others, will surely make the racing fast & furious.

Youth will again be prominent in this meeting, with all four classes being well-supported. Levi Collins, Alfie Shipp plus Dakota & Dalton Wright in their respective Auto/Cadet groups will be front runners. Moving onto the Juniors, Rex Austin & Brayden Blyth will be names to look out for amongst others. The Intermediates see Dylan Huthwaite, Archie Rolph & Ollie Binns as the main protagonists; however, this class will be very hotly contested.

Adding to the day’s entertainment will be the 250cc Solos, including the ‘Chargers’ Ashton Vale, this class always produces close, exciting racing & puts on a good show, plus the Old & New Sidecar class, which some consider an ideal introduction into the 3-wheeled world.

Racing commences at 12.30 with practice at 10.15, pits are accessible to the general public, hot & cold food plus a bar will be available, RTS Product Stall will be on show, free camping is on offer overnight from noon on Saturday & with admission at a very reasonable £15 for adults with under 16’s free it really is a great day for the whole family to enjoy.
